Post-Soviet Russia, too, insists its journalists follow the flag.

Date: 13 March 2000

By Felicity Barringer

Felicity Barringer

Media column on rise of Russian journalism in years just before collapse of Communism, and its paradoxical retreat these days; Russia has filed criminal charges against Andrei Babitsky, Radio Liberty reporter, for aiding enemy while covering war in Chechnya; Babitsky, who was captured by Russian soldiers as he left Grozny, and held incommunicado more than month, still seems a government target; demonization of Babitsky reflects journalism's fragility in Russia and underscores Moscow's willingness to control journalists and journalism; it contrasts with treatment of Artyom Borovik, whose reporting in 1987 prepared country for Russian army's withdrawal from Afghanistan; Borovik was seen as hero to Russian government; photo (M)

Tribune Company Agrees to Buy Times Mirror

Date: 14 March 2000

By Felicity Barringer and Laura M. Holson

Felicity Barringer

Tribune Company will acquire Times Mirror Company for $6.45 billion in cash and stock, ending 119 years of ownership of Los Angeles Times by Otis and Chandler families; combined company will retain Tribune Company name, will own 11 daily newspapers, 22 television stations and four radio stations, and will have combined circulation of 3.6 million copies; merger abruptly ends mercurial five-year stewardship of Times Mirror chairman, Mark H Willes; is greeted skeptically by investors; Tribune shares fall 17 percent in stock market trading to $30.8125, while Times Mirror shares soar $37.6875, to $85.625; photos (M)
